6. I think that's a bit of a mischaracterization.
Mon Oct 12, 2020, 08:06 PM
Oct 2020

Kentucky is going to Trump. Therefore, McGrath has to walk the line so that Republicans who vote for Trump will split their ballot and vote for her in the other statewide race. Saying "Trump wanted to drain the swamp, but McConnell can't get anything done" was a way of turning him into a boogeyman.

I'm not saying that I would be caught dead saying anything remotely positive about Trump, but given the factors, it's not a bad approach.
